Maxwell Sanchez

Max contributed to the hemilabs/heminetwork repository by delivering four production features focused on deployment stability, observability, and developer experience. He improved mainnet upgrade reliability by updating activation schedules and pinning Docker configurations to specific op-node commits, using Docker, YAML, and Shell scripting to ensure deterministic deployments. Max enhanced operational efficiency by refining logging strategies in Go, reducing log noise and supporting scalable observability. He also authored comprehensive documentation and introduced a resource-optimized Docker profile, streamlining local node setup and aligning development with production environments. His work demonstrated depth in configuration management, DevOps practices, and backend development, addressing core operational challenges.

February 2025 monthly summary for hemilabs/heminetwork: Delivered observability improvements by reducing log verbosity in BFG and BSS services, and implemented a more precise logging strategy to improve operational efficiency. The change reduces log noise during normal operation by switching Infof/Errorf to Tracef/Debugf, aligning with our observability goals and enabling faster issue detection without sacrificing critical alerts. This lays groundwork for more scalable telemetry and easier on-call troubleshooting.

November 2024 monthly summary for hemilabs/heminetwork: Delivered a critical readiness improvement for the Mainnet Network Upgrade by updating activation timestamps across ecotone, canyon, and delta to align with the new upgrade schedule. The changes ensure upgrades activate exactly at the prescribed times, reducing the risk of mis-timed upgrades and downtime. Implemented via docker-compose activation timestamp overrides with clear traceability to the commit applied. Overall impact includes improved forecastability, stability, and governance of upgrade windows for production networks.
